SpareBank 1 Nord-Norge earns NOK 128 million in the first 6 months of 2003

Report this content

SpareBank 1 Nord-Norge today presents its interim accounts for the first 6 months of the year. The Group's operating result, after credit losses, but before tax, totalled NOK 128 million for the first half of the year. The corresponding figure 12 months ago was NOK 242 million.  The result is affected by the economic downturn both within the Bank's region and in the rest of the country. The change in the result is primarily ascribable to a NOK 107 million reduction in income from securities, coupled with a NOK 33 million increase in net loan losses.
 
Net income derived from the sale of other products and services continues to develop in a very satisfactory manner.  Revenue generation from the Bank's payment transmission services accounts for the largest part of other commissions, whereas earnings from the sale of insurance products are still increasing.
 
In the second quarter, NOK 10 million was set aside for restructuring measures to be implemented during the second half of this year.  The Bank aims to reduce overall manning levels be 100 man-years by 31.12.2003.
 
Deposits and loans within the retail banking area posted satisfactory growth.  In view of developments within certain industrial and commercial sectors, a number of measures have been implemented in order to reduce/limit the Bank's overall risk exposure within the corporate market.
 
Against the background of the Bank's overall performance during the first 6 months, the main Board of Directors expects results to develop in a stable manner for the remainder of the year.
